Villa General Mitre Airport (Spanish: Aeropuerto de Villa General Mitre, (ICAO: SACM)) was an airstrip 3 kilometres (2 mi) east of Villa del Totoral, a town in the Córdoba Province of Argentina.

Google Earth Historical Imagery (1/7/2002) shows the partial remains of a 1,350 metres (4,430 ft) grass runway. The (10/17/2010) image and current Google Maps show the land under cultivation.[3]
